Applications being accepted for Life in Iowa/Leopold Center grants

AMES, Iowa -- Life in Iowa and the Leopold Center for Sustainable Agriculture at Iowa State University are partnering to offer grants that will help support summer 2005 student interns working in sustainable marketing and local food systems, and environmental and community development.

Through its research and education programs, the Leopold Center supports the development of profitable farming systems that conserve natural resources. Iowa producers, businesses, organizations and communities are encouraged to propose internships that fit the Leopold Center's work and apply for a grant. A total of $15,000 will be distributed with a maximum of $1,500 grant per internship position. Funds must be used to offset intern salary costs. Applications are due Jan. 14. Matching funds are required.

Life in Iowa is an internship program of Iowa State University Extension. Iowa State undergraduate students from all academic areas study how to be effective Iowa citizens, and then intern with businesses or nonprofit organizations during the summer. Each student contributes 100 hours to a local civic project in addition to the internship work. The internships are a minimum of 30 hours per week for 10 weeks.

Grant recipients will be selected based on

* an internship that cultivates knowledge and understanding of local and regional culture, food systems, natural resources or alternative farming practices, and furthers efforts to create a sustainable quality of life in Iowa;
* an effective and valuable learning experience for a student;
* identification of a mentor who can guide the student at work and in the community; and
* completion of Life in Iowa employer forms (www.lifeiniowa.org/business.asp).
